Analysis
Mongolia recorded 7,860 kt for enteric fermentation — emissions (co2eq) (ar5) — unfccc in 2006.
The figure is up 1.6% over ten years.
Over the whole period, enteric fermentation — emissions (co2eq) (ar5) — unfccc in Mongolia peaked at 8,456 kt in 1998 and was at its lowest, 6,418 kt, in 1993.
Mongolia ranks 30th of 80 countries on this measure, in the middle of the range.
The long-run direction has been consistently rising across the 10 years of available data.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
